Wondering when to start studying for the MCAT or how long to study? In this video, Tori Misiaszek, a first-year osteopathic med student, walks you through everything you need to know to create a personalized MCAT study schedule—whether you’re balancing school, work, or both. What you'll learn: 00:00 Introduction 00:14 How to Decide on a Test Date 00:42 Taking a Diagnostic Exam 01:16 How Long to Study for the MCAT 02:00 3 Month MCAT Study Schedule Example 02:22 What to Study First 02:42 Taking Full Length Exams 03:55 What about Score Fluctuations? 04:31 What a Daily Study Schedule Looks Like 05:32 Studying While Working Full Time 06:18 Pushing Back Your Test Date 07:15 The Final Weeks 08:22 Test Day Prep 08:51 MCAT Timeline Takeaways Plus: Real advice on adjusting your timeline without burning out.
